Hawks align with Gray Media and its statewide reach for 2026-27 season
The Hawks formalized an expansive over-the-air TV deal with Gray Media on Thursday that puts the team’s 2026-27 games on WANF-Channel 46 in Atlanta and on the Peachtree Sports Network statewide.

Sources: Silver persuaded Engelbert to suspend Thomas after Clark incident
LAS VEGAS -- WNBA Commissioner Cathy Engelbert was not planning to suspend Alyssa Thomas for burying a fist into Caitlin Clark’s throat three weeks ago until NBA Commissioner Adam Silver implored her to reverse course and issue the discipline, multiple sources told SBJ Tuesday.

Silver expects local broadcast hub for 2027-28 season
LAS VEGAS -- NBA Commissioner Adam Silver said Tuesday night he expects the league’s aggregated streaming hub for local broadcasts to launch in time for the 2027-28 season, with sources telling SBJ that YouTube is a leading candidate to house the platform.
